Happy Easter everyone. This weekend has been really busy for us and we accomplished a lot.
This week our blinds that we ordered from J.C. Penny arrived and Saturday we got around to installing them. We ordered Bali pleated shades for all the windows. The front bedroom and the walk in closet received top down shades and all the others were normal operating shades. In the master bedroom we went with the blackout shades. I got tired of trying to take a nap in the middle of the day and it being so damn bright in that bedroom.
Today we finished placing the Durrock and it feels like finally it is becoming a bathroom again. Something about having open walls that is just really depressing. No, the pictures are not upside down. Don't ask me why we hung the sheets with the wording upside down. It just worked out that way, funny. I will say I am not sure if I would ever want to buy a re-bar framed house again. It is just so hard to re-frame anything.
Next up is to mesh tape and mud it with thin set. Then apply the redguard and finally tile.

New Windows
Monday we finally had the remaining windows installed. If you remember we we had the first series installed May 2010 and we used the same company, Vinyl Masters.
It really is nice to have the bars removed and a clear view of the canyon. Now we need to shop of real window treatment and get rid of our "temporary" paper blinds.
They were able to save the original center window from the breakfast nook and dining room for which we are grateful. We are not sure what we will do with them but I am sure we can come up with something nice.
We also need to fix the outside trim and paint over where the bars were.

New Windows
Last Monday we received 4 new windows, we have to order them in series to keep the costs down. Windows are not cheap!! So below are the pictures, the security bars were removed but they leave the aluminum frame and the new windows encase the old frame. Seems straight forward. We are very happy with the look and the outside color we chose matches beautifully.
I Have already fixed the holes and repainted where the security bars were but am too lazy to take another picture :)
